Chimney Sweeping in Dallas, TX
Chimney sweeping services involve the thorough cleaning of a chimney’s interior to remove soot, creosote buildup, and debris that can accumulate over time. This process is essential for maintaining proper airflow and reducing the risk of chimney fires. Projects typically include cleaning fireplaces, wood stoves, and other fuel-burning appliances, ensuring they operate efficiently and safely. Homeowners often request chimney sweeping before the heating season or after noticing signs of poor draft, smoke backup, or excessive soot around the fireplace area.
Before requesting chimney sweeping, property owners usually want to understand what the service covers, such as the scope of cleaning and inspection procedures. It’s also helpful to know if the service includes checking for damage or blockages that could affect safety or performance. Proper preparation, like clearing access to the chimney and informing about any recent repairs or issues, can help ensure the cleaning process is smooth and effective.

Chimney Sweeping Questions
How often should a chimney be swept? It is recommended to have a chimney inspected and cleaned at least once a year, especially if it is used regularly.
What signs indicate a chimney needs cleaning? Signs include soot buildup, smoke backup, or a strong odor when the fireplace is in use.
What types of fireplaces benefit from chimney sweeping? All wood-burning fireplaces and stoves can benefit from regular chimney cleaning to ensure safe operation.
What is the purpose of chimney sweeping? The main goal is to remove creosote and debris to prevent fire hazards and improve fireplace efficiency.
